Piece of Cake
Mary Calmes

Reviewed by Annie Tegelan
Posted August 13, 2015

Romance LGBTQ | Romance Contemporary

There is nothing better than getting another book with one of your favorite couples. Author Mary Calmes has made me an extremely happy girl with PIECE OF CAKE, the eight book in the A Matter of Times series. Jory and Sam have come so far since meeting each other for the first time. After years of a domestic partnership and two kids, they are ready to tie the knot. But just as Jory says yes, some other things occur that halt their wedding preparations.

The suspense in PIECE OF CAKE is a little more subdued. A lot of his happens behind the scenes but of course, Jory is right in the middle of it all when he gets hit, causing distress in his kids and soon-to-be husband. As a trouble magnet, Jory takes it in stride, but it's always nice to see Sam's alpha male come out every now and again. In PIECE OF CAKE, you'll see more of Jory and Sam with the kids, as well as Duncan and Aaron. This series has really become a family affair. I just adore it.

As the pages flew by, I found myself smiling and laughing at what these guys get into. I don't know if this is the last in the series, but if Mary Calmes decides to write another story, I'll be the first one in line to buy it!

SUMMARY

After years of domestic partnership, Jory Harcourt and Sam Kage are finally going to make it official in their home state of Illinois. It’s been a long and rocky road, and nothing—not disasters at work, not the weather, not a possible stalker, not even getting beat up and having to attend the ceremony looking like he just got mugged—will make Jory wait one more day to make an honest man of the love of his life.

Should be a piece of cake, right?
